Financial Statement Audit

A financial statement audit provides assurance that the management has presented a “true and fair“ view of a company’s financial performance and position and is used by stakeholders of the Company in making economic decisions.

At the same time, auditors are engaged in helping the company to constantly improve the quality of bookkeeping and financial statements. In addition, the Law of Georgia on Accounting, Reporting and Audit defines the criterias based on which companies are divided into categories. The law requires that the first and the second category companies have their annual financial statements audited.
